Step 1: Water Extraction

Our team will use a powerful water extractor to remove water from your shower pan, floor, and surrounding areas. We’ll use a combination of pumps and vacuums to extract as much water as possible, reducing the risk of further damage.

Step 2: Drying and Dehumidification

Once the water is extracted, our team will use specialized drying equipment to remove excess moisture from your walls, floors, and ceilings. We’ll also deploy dehumidifiers to prevent mold growth and ensure a healthy environment.

Step 3: Cleaning and Sanitizing

Our technicians will thoroughly clean and sanitize all affected areas, including your shower pan, floor, and surrounding surfaces. We’ll use eco-friendly cleaning products to ensure your home is safe and healthy.

What causes Shower Pan Leaks?

Shower pan leaks can be caused by a variety of factors, including worn-out seals, corroded pipes, and clogged drains. Regular maintenance and inspections can help prevent these issues.
